Fidel Castro Meets the Pope

Fidel Castro Meets the Pope

Pope Benedict and Cuban revolutionary leader Fidel Castro had a brief meeting on Wednesday. The two world dominant figures talked for about 30 minutes at the Vatican embassy in Havana during the Pope’s three-day visit to Cuba, where he called for freedom and a more important role for the Catholic Church in the communist-led nation. Whitney Houston’s Ex-Hubby Bobby Brown Charged with DUI

Whitney Houston’s Ex-Hubby Bobby Brown Charged with DUI

Bobby Brown, the ex-husband of the late singer Whitney Houston, has been charged with driving under the influence and with a suspended license. The song writer and rapper was arrested on Monday on suspicion of drink driving. It was revealed his blood alcohol was 0.12, well over the legal limit of 0.08, according to TMZ. […]

Coordinated Chronic Disease Program Launched

Coordinated Chronic Disease Program Launched

More than 200 state health department leaders gathered in Atlanta in early March to inaugurate the Coordinated Chronic Disease Program.
